> I had been riding my 60cm custom All-Rounder with 700x35 Pasela TG
> tires.  Since more permanently mounting a Schmidt dynamo hub and
> light, something caused the front end handling to be a bit off.  At
> 10-15 mph I'd get a "shimmy" or wobble, no handed was not an option.

Where/how did you "more permanently" mount the head lamp?  On a front
rack, perhaps?

> I mounted some Jack Brown 700x33.3 tires and the handling issue was
> dramatically reduced. (Not entirely gone.) If I use a standard wheel
> the bike handles wonderfully.  (Yes, the Schmidt wheel is true,
> dished, and tension balanced.)  

When you switch to a standard wheel, do you also leave that head lamp
in place?

Your tire-changing experiences parallel mine.  I had 700x35 (non TG)
Paselas on my bike, and riding no-handed at <20mph speeds wasn't an
option due to shimmy.  Additionally, I'd get a speed wobble over about
35mph.  Switching to 700x32 Paselas (TG -- only because that's what
was available at my LBS) has drastically improved those problems (low
speed shimmy hugely reduced, high-speed wobble now gone).

Jobst Brandt has written that heavy wheels/tires on a lightweight,
flexible frame may lead to increased risk of these types of problems.
I think wheel-weight is a significant factor.

The issue with your Schmidt hub+wheel causing shimmy is, however,
_very_ perplexing!
